Specialist Football - Soccer

Duration: 
Semester
Compulsory: 
No

This unit of Physical and Health Education is an elective unit for the year for any Year 8 students wishing to select a second unit of Physical Education with a specialist element of Football at Le Fevre High School. The course is designed specifically to extend student’s knowledge and understanding of movement skills with relation to Football, which will provide the foundations of learning to be successful in the Football program in Year 11. Students will remain in this class to complete the compulsory elements of the Health and Physical Education curriculum in Years 8 to 10 in addition to this elective subject.

 CONTENT

The Specialist Football Program enables students with a passion for soccer to develop knowledge, understanding and skills in all aspects of football including playing, rules, and fitness components and training principles. Students within the program are given the opportunity to receive specialist skills coaching, fitness development and access to quality training facilities. Topics covered in this course include:

  • Skill and Performance development
  • Performance Analysis
  • Fitness
  • Nutrition for Football
  • Injury Prevention and Management

ASSESSMENT

Students are assessed using the MYP assessment criteria and levels of achievement. Students are assessed on the following:

  • Knowledge and Understanding
  • Planning for Performance
  • Applying and Performing
  • Reflecting and Improving

SPECIAL REQUIREMENTS

It is expected that students change into the PE uniform for all practical lessons and wear appropriate footwear, as directed by their PE teacher. There is a $100 (plus GST) course fee for Football in Year 8, which will include the purchase of a School Football uniform which will be worn during lessons and competitions throughout the five years.
